Turkish Mini House camper expands like an accordion, doubling living space
Original source: New Atlas

In Brief

Ortsan Outdoor has unveiled the Mini House caravan, which folds to 8.4 sq m and expands to 20.3 sq m by opening side walls. Prices start at 890,000 Turkish lira.

Turkish company Ortsan Outdoor has introduced the Mini House (also referred to as Mini House Karavan), a caravan that measures about 4 m in length and 2.1 m (some sources say 2 m) in width when folded, with a footprint of 8.4 sq m. With the push of a button on a remote, two side walls swing out 90 degrees, creating fabric awnings with transparent windows and expanding the living area to 20.3 sq m.

Inside, it features a kitchen with a gas stove and refrigerator, a sleeping area, a bathroom, and climate control. The caravan is equipped with a 470 W solar panel, a 200 Ah lithium battery, an inverter, and 200 L fresh and grey water tanks. Options include a wood stove, air conditioner, and TV.

Prices start at 890,000 Turkish lira (or from $19,300 before taxes and delivery, according to other sources).

Dashaway ECT Micro Camper Turns Your EV Into a Tiny Home

UK-based Wheelhome has launched the Dashaway ECT series of micro camping trailers for EV owners. Two variants are available: the single-berth ECTS and the two-berth ECT2. Packed height is 3.8 ft, pop-up height is 6 ft. The trailer includes a kitchen with induction hob, 12L fridge, sleeping area, optional awning for a portable toilet, and an off-grid power system: 3 kWh lithium battery, 200W solar panel, and 3,000W inverter. Prices start at £19,750 (ECTS) and £26,225 (ECT2).

Camping and caravan stays banned at Karagöl until September 30

The Beypazarı municipality has announced a ban on camping, tent pitching and caravan stays at the Karagöl recreation area until September 30, 2026. The ban is part of forest fire prevention measures adopted by the Bolu governorate, within whose borders the area lies. Picnicking is allowed only between 10:00 and 20:00.

Maltepe Municipality Removes Caravans from Coastline

Maltepe Municipality, in cooperation with Istanbul Metropolitan Municipality police and district security and traffic departments, removed caravans parked outside designated areas along the coast. Vehicles that ignored previous warnings were towed to an impound lot. The operation aims to ensure pedestrian safety and uninterrupted traffic flow. Similar inspections have been carried out since 2024 and will continue.
